Ingredients

Main Ingredients

  • 1½ cups all‑purpose flour (190 g)
  • ½ cup granulated sugar (100 g)
  • 1 cup unsalted butter, softened (225 g)
  • 2 large eggs, room temperature
  • ½ cup whole milk, warmed (120 ml)
  • 2 tsp baking powder
  • ½ tsp salt
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1 cup chopped pecans (100 g)

Seasonings & Flavor Boosters

  • 4 tbsp butter, melted (57 g)
  • 3 tbsp brown sugar, packed (45 g)
  • ½ tsp ground cinnamon (1 g)

Optional Toppings

  • ½ cup unsalted butter for caramel (115 g)
  • ½ cup dark brown sugar (110 g)
  • ½ cup heavy cream (120 ml)
  • 1 tsp sea salt, pinch
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ract

Instructions

How to Make Homemade Butter Pecan Cake with Salted Caramel Sauce

  1. Preheat and Prep: Preheat oven to 350°F (177°C). Grease and line a 9x5‑inch loaf pan.
  2. Whisk Dry: In a bowl whisk flour, baking powder, and salt. Set aside.
  3. Beat Butter & Sugar: In a stand mixer, cream softened butter and granulated sugar until light and fluffy. Add vanilla, then eggs one at a time, beating well after each.
  4. Combine: Alternate adding dry ingredients and warmed milk, beginning and ending with the dry mix. Fold in chopped pecans.
  5. Bake: Pour batter into pan; bake 25‑27 min until a toothpick comes out clean. Cool in pan 10 min, then transfer to a wire rack to cool completely.
  6. Make Caramel: While the cake bakes, melt 1/2 cup butter in a saucepan over medium heat. Stir in brown sugar until melted. Whisk in heavy cream slowly, then add sea salt and vanilla. Let simmer 1‑2 min until slightly thickened; set aside.
  7. Serve: Slice cake, drizzle warm caramel sauce over each slice, and finish with a light dusting of chopped pecans if desired.

Homemade Butter Pecan Cake with Salted Caramel Sauce: Easy, Quick & Decadent FAQs

Can I make Homemade Butter Pecan Cake with Salted Caramel Sauce ahead of time?

Yes! Bake the cake, cool completely, then wrap tightly in foil. Store in the fridge for up to a week or freeze for up to 3 months.

What’s the best substitute for pecans?

Walnuts or almonds work well. For a nut‑free version, omit them or add raisins for texture.

How do I store leftovers?

Keep the cake wrapped in parchment and sealed plastic bag in the fridge for up to 7 days. Separate the caramel to avoid sogginess.

Why did my cake turn out dry?

Possible causes: overbaking, too much flour, or oven temperature too high. Use a thermometer and keep the batter moist with the milk.
